Korean Kalbi
Korean Kalbi is a popular Korean dish that consists of marinated and grilled beef short ribs. It is usually made from beef ribs that have been marinated in a mixture of soy sauce, sugar, garlic, and other seasonings. This dish is usually served with a side of rice, kimchi, and other vegetables. Kalbi is commonly served at special occasions and holidays in Korea, such as Chuseok, the Korean Thanksgiving.
Ingredients (2 Persons)
- 2 pounds beef short ribs, cut into individual ribs
- 1/2 cup soy sauce
- 1/2 cup dark brown sugar
- 3 tablespoons honey
- 3 tablespoons rice wine (or mirin)
- 3 tablespoons minced garlic
- 1 tablespoon sesame oil
- 1 tablespoon freshly grated ginger
Directions
-
Step 1
In a large bowl, whisk together the soy sauce, brown sugar, honey, rice wine, garlic, sesame oil, and ginger.
-
Step 2
Add the ribs to the marinade and mix to coat evenly. Cover and refrigerate for at least 1 hour, or overnight.
-
Step 3
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C).
-
Step 4
Arrange the ribs in a single layer on a baking sheet. Reserve the remaining marinade.
-
Step 5
Bake for 20 minutes, flipping the ribs once halfway through.
-
Step 6
Brush the ribs with the remaining marinade and bake for an additional 10 minutes.
-
Step 7
Remove from the oven and serve.
